For specified externally assessed components within the T Level programme in a given sector at level 3, the Lead Examiner will be the responsible and accountable subject expert for an externally assessed unit - in terms of specification interpretation, and the accuracy and correctness of assessment items.
Key Accountabilities
The Lead Examiner will:
● Work with employers and providers to create assessments ● Lead and support the development, production, review and amendment of externally assessed items for the area of subject responsibility ● Lead a team of examiners ● Lead on the awarding of assessment outcomes ● Keep up to date with changes in the sector ● Have detailed and up to date knowledge and understanding of the range of external assessment methodologies to be deployed ● Report to and update the chief examiner on a regular basis
● Produce an ‘end of exam series’ report within the parameters of a defined template in order to comment on national standards (also known as a Lead Examiners Report) ● Report back to Pearson within agreed time-frames ● Contribute to Pearson’s ‘ask the expert’ service where required ● Represent vocational assessment or Pearson as required ● Undertake any other duties appropriate to the work of vocational assessment in relation to this role.
The Assessment development process
For the development of external assessments, the Lead Examiner will:
● Write new external assessments in line with Sample Assessment Materials (SAMs) for a given unit/component ● Be responsible for the quality of all items deployed for external assessment ● Assist with the statistical analysis of external assessment data ● Advise Pearson of any changes which could have an impact on items’ performance ● Ensure all items provide a valid and fair test of achievement ● Input and lead on the training for item writing (if required) ● Lead on the standardisation of item writers as required ● Attend Question Paper Evaluation Committee (QPEC) meeting(s) to finalise external assessments ● Review amended external assessments as necessary ● ‘Sign off’ on the quality and appropriateness of the assessment or amend when requested to do so ● Respond to queries from Pearson concerning technical issues with items.
For the delivery of external assessments, the Lead Examiner will:
● Lead on the pre-standardisation of the senior examining team ● Lead on the training and standardisation of examiners ● Lead on the monitoring of examiners during the marking period ● Be responsible for the quality of marking ● Be responsible for the awarding of external assessment outcomes ● Provide timely feedback on examiner performance at the end of each exam series
